1. Overview of C95800 Triple Offset Flanged Butterfly Valve

A C95800 triple offset butterfly valve is an advanced metal-seated butterfly valve designed for high-performance applications.

Unlike conventional concentric or double offset butterfly valves, the triple offset design introduces three independent offsets:

  • First Offset – Shaft Offset from the Centerline

The valve stem is positioned away from the centerline of the disc, reducing friction between the disc and seat.

  • Second Offset – Shaft Positioned Behind the Sealing Axis

This creates a cam action during opening and closing, minimizing rubbing between sealing surfaces.

  • Third Offset – Conical Sealing Geometry

The sealing surface is designed as a cone-shaped geometry, allowing the disc and seat to achieve non-friction sealing.

Through this design, the valve provides:

  • Zero leakage metal sealing capability

  • Lower operating torque

  • Reduced seat wear

  • Longer service life

2. Material Advantages of C95800 Nickel Aluminum Bronze

The body and major components of C95800 triple offset butterfly valves are manufactured using Nickel Aluminum Bronze, a material widely recognized for its excellent performance in marine and corrosive environments.

2.1 Superior Corrosion Resistance

C95800 offers outstanding resistance against:

  • Seawater corrosion

  • Salt spray environments

  • Erosion corrosion

  • Cavitation conditions

This makes it particularly suitable for:

  • Marine pipelines

  • Offshore platforms

  • Shipbuilding systems

  • Cooling water systems

Compared with conventional carbon steel valves, C95800 provides significantly improved durability in aggressive environments.

2.2 High Mechanical Strength

C95800 Nickel Aluminum Bronze features:

  • High tensile strength

  • Excellent wear resistance

  • Good impact toughness

  • Stable mechanical properties

These characteristics allow the valve to operate reliably under:

  • High pressure conditions

  • Frequent operation cycles

  • Industrial flow regulation applications

2.3 Excellent Anti-Cavitation Performance

In fluid systems with high velocity flow, cavitation can damage valve components.

The C95800 alloy provides:

  • Strong resistance to erosion

  • Better surface hardness

  • Improved resistance against fluid impact

This advantage is valuable in seawater intake systems and marine applications.

3. Structural Features of Triple Offset Butterfly Valve

3.1 Metal-to-Metal Sealing Design

The triple offset butterfly valve uses a metal sealing structure instead of soft sealing materials.

Advantages include:

  • High temperature resistance

  • Excellent pressure capability

  • Long-term sealing stability

  • Suitable for demanding industrial conditions

The sealing system maintains reliable performance even under repeated opening and closing cycles.

3.2 Low Friction Operation

Because the disc moves away from the seat immediately after opening, there is almost no sliding friction.

Benefits include:

  • Reduced operating torque

  • Less seat damage

  • Extended maintenance intervals

This design improves operational efficiency compared with traditional butterfly valves.

3.3 Bi-Directional Shutoff Capability

Many C95800 triple offset butterfly valves are designed for:

  • Bidirectional pressure isolation

  • Reliable flow control

  • Flexible installation orientation

This provides greater convenience for complex pipeline systems.

4. Applications of C95800 Triple Offset Flanged Butterfly Valves

Marine Industry

C95800 butterfly valves are widely used in:

  • Ship cooling water systems

  • Ballast water systems

  • Seawater circulation pipelines

  • Marine auxiliary systems

The excellent seawater corrosion resistance of Nickel Aluminum Bronze makes it a preferred material choice.

Offshore Platforms

Offshore facilities require valves that can withstand:

  • Salt atmosphere

  • Continuous humidity

  • Corrosive fluids

C95800 triple offset butterfly valves provide reliable operation in offshore environments.

Power Generation Systems

Applications include:

  • Cooling water pipelines

  • Condenser systems

  • Water treatment systems

The valve’s corrosion resistance and low maintenance requirements improve system reliability.
